Technical Field

[0001] The utility model relates to the technical field of dishwashers, in particular to a door lock device and a dishwasher having the same. Background Art

[0002] The dishwasher's ability to automatically open and close its door is inseparable from its complex internal mechanical structure and electronic control system. Simply put, when the dishwasher senses the end of the wash cycle, the electronic control system sends a command to the door lock mechanism, which then unlocks. The mechanical structure automatically opens the dishwasher door a crack, allowing moisture to escape, reducing mold and odors, and accelerating the drying process of dishes.

[0003] In the prior art, when the dishwasher door is opening or closing, the end of the push rod connected to the door catch is prone to sliding relative to the door catch, which in turn causes the push rod and the door catch to abnormally disengage, reducing the reliability of the dishwasher's automatic door opening and closing function and ultimately affecting the user experience. [0031] Reference below Figures 1-6 A door locking device 100 according to an embodiment of the first aspect of the present invention is described.

[0032] like Figures 1-6 As shown, the door lock device 100 according to the embodiment of the first aspect of the present invention is used for a dishwasher. The dishwasher includes: a dishwasher body and a door body. The door lock device 100 is suitable for being connected between the dishwasher body and the door body. The door lock device 100 includes: a lock body 10, a lock rod 20 and a lock buckle 30.

[0033] The locking bar 20 moves in a first direction (eg Figure 1 The lock body 10 is movably provided with a lock rod 20 and a first locking portion 21; the lock catch 30 is provided with a second locking portion 31, one of the first locking portion 21 and the second locking portion 31 is formed as a locking block 311 and the other is formed with a locking groove 210, the opening of the locking groove 210 faces one side of the first direction, and the locking block 311 is movable along the second direction (for example Figure 1 The locking rod 20 and the locking buckle 30 are provided with a limiting structure 32, and the limiting structure 32 is configured to limit the locking block 311 from disengaging from the locking slot 210 along the second direction.

[0034] It should be noted that, in a specific example, Figure 1As shown, the first direction is the front-to-back direction, and the second direction is the up-down direction, with the second direction intersecting the first direction. Specifically, the dishwasher is provided with a drive motor, and the lock body 10 is provided with a transmission mechanism. Furthermore, a rack is formed at the rear end of the lock rod 20. One end of the transmission mechanism is in driving connection with the motor shaft of the drive motor, and the other end of the transmission mechanism is in driving connection with the rack.

[0035] It should be noted that a transmission connection refers to the connection of two or more components through some assembly method to achieve force or power transmission. A transmission connection effectively transfers force or power from one component to another, enabling the entire system to function properly. The two components of a transmission connection can be connected directly or indirectly, as long as the force transmission is achieved.

[0036] When the drive motor is working, the drive motor can drive the rack to move forward or backward through the transmission mechanism, thereby moving the lock rod 20 forward or backward. Figure 1 As shown, the movement distance of the lock rod 20 is greater than or equal to 90 mm and less than or equal to 100 mm, thereby allowing the dishwasher door to open a gap of appropriate size, thereby effectively discharging moisture, reducing mold and odor, and accelerating the drying process of dishes. For example, the movement distance of the lock rod 20 can be 90 mm, 92 mm, 94 mm, 96 mm, 98 mm, and 100 mm.

[0037] For example, a locking groove 210 is formed in the first locking portion 21, and a locking block 311 is formed in the second locking portion 31; for another example, a locking block 311 is formed in the first locking portion 21, and a locking groove 210 is formed in the second locking portion 31. Figure 1 As shown, the first locking portion 21 is located at the left end of the locking rod 20, a locking groove 210 is formed in the first locking portion 21, and a locking block 311 is formed in the second locking portion 31. Furthermore, the locking groove 210 passes through the first locking portion 21 in the up and down directions, and an opening is formed at the front end of the locking groove 210, and the opening passes through the first locking portion 21 in the front and back directions.

[0038] For example, the locking rod 20 may be provided with a limiting structure 32; for another example, the locking buckle 30 may be provided with a limiting structure 32; for another example, both the locking rod 20 and the locking buckle 30 may be provided with a limiting structure 32. In a specific example, Figure 1 As shown, a limiting structure 32 is provided on the lock buckle 30, and the limiting structure 32 can limit the movement of the locking block 311 relative to the locking slot 210 in the vertical direction, thereby effectively preventing the locking block 311 from being separated from the locking slot 210 in the vertical direction.

[0039] In this embodiment, when the dishwasher senses that the washing program is over, the dishwasher can control the door body to open automatically, that is, the dishwasher can control the door body to rotate and open so that a gap is formed between the door body and the dishwasher body. In the process of the door body being gradually opened, the locking block 311 of the second locking part 31 and the locking groove 210 formed by the first locking part 21 will produce relative sliding in the up and down directions. Through the limiting structure 32, the locking block 311 of the second locking part 31 and the locking groove 210 formed by the first locking part 21 can be effectively prevented from sliding relative to each other in the up and down directions, thereby effectively preventing the locking block 311 from disengaging from the locking groove 210 in the up and down directions during the door body opening process.

[0040] After the dishwasher door automatically opens, it can expel moisture, reduce mold and odor, and accelerate the drying process of the dishes. Afterwards, the dishwasher can control the door to automatically close, that is, the dishwasher can control the door to rotate so that the door is ultimately closed. As the door gradually closes, the limiting structure 32 can also effectively prevent the lock block 311 from disengaging from the lock slot 210 in the vertical direction. Thus, the door lock device 100 of the present application can effectively prevent the lock block 311 from disengaging from the lock slot 210 in the second direction during the door opening and closing process, thereby effectively ensuring the reliability of the dishwasher's automatic door opening and closing function.

[0042] In one embodiment of the present invention, Figures 1-6 As shown, the limiting structure 32 is provided on the lock buckle 30 and includes a first limiting rib 321. The first limiting rib 321 is located on the side of the lock slot 210 away from the fixed end 34 of the lock buckle 30 in the second direction, and is suitable for abutting against at least one side edge of the lock slot 210 in the third direction to limit the locking block 311 from detaching from the lock slot 210. The third direction intersects with both the second direction and the first direction.

[0043] It should be noted that, in a specific example, Figure 1 As shown, the third direction is the left-right direction, and the third direction intersects both the second direction and the first direction. In a specific example, as Figure 1 and Figure 2 As shown, the fixed end 34 of the lock buckle 30 is arranged on the lower side of the lock buckle 30, the first limiting rib 321 is located on the upper side of the lock slot 210, and the first limiting rib 321 abuts against the first locking parts 21 on the left and right sides of the lock slot 210 in the upper and lower directions, thereby effectively preventing the lock block 311 from detaching from the lock slot 210 during the opening and closing process of the dishwasher door.

[0044] In this embodiment, a limiting structure 32 is provided on the lock buckle 30, and a first limiting rib 321 is provided in the limiting structure 32. The first limiting rib 321 is located on the side of the lock slot 210 that is away from the fixed end 34 of the lock buckle 30 in the second direction, and is suitable for abutting against at least one side edge of the lock slot 210 in the third direction to limit the lock block 311 from disengaging from the lock slot 210. The third direction intersects with both the second direction and the first direction, and can effectively limit the first locking portion 21 from moving relative to the lock block 311 in the second direction toward the side of the fixed end 34 away from the lock buckle 30, thereby effectively realizing the limiting effect of the limiting structure 32. In addition, the first limiting rib 321 has a simple structure, is easy to produce and manufacture, and can effectively reduce costs.

[0045] In one embodiment of the present invention, Figures 1-6 As shown, the first direction is the front-to-back direction of the dishwasher, the second direction is the up-down direction of the dishwasher, and the third direction is the left-to-right direction of the dishwasher.

[0046] In a specific example, a dishwasher body includes a washing chamber, the front of which is open to form an opening. A dishwasher door is provided at the front of the dishwasher body for opening and closing the opening. The lower end of the door is rotatably connected to the dishwasher body, a lock catch 30 is provided at the upper portion of the door, and a lock body 10 is provided at the upper portion of the dishwasher body.

[0047] Furthermore, for example Figure 1 As shown, the lock rod 20 extends forward and backward, and a rack is formed at the rear end of the lock rod 20, which is in driving connection with the transmission mechanism of the lock body 10. A lock slot 210 is formed at the front end of the lock rod 20, extending vertically through the lock rod 20. The opening of the lock slot 210 is arranged forward. The lower end of the lock catch 30 is a fixed end 34 and is fixed to the door body. The upper end of the lock catch 30 is formed into a lock block 311. A first limiting rib 321 is connected to the lock block 311 and is arranged on the upper side of the lock block 311. When the lock block 311 is engaged in the lock slot 210, the first limiting rib 321 is located on the upper side of the lock rod 20.

[0048] In one embodiment of the present invention, Figures 1-6As shown, the first limiting rib 321 extends along the third direction, and the first limiting rib 321 is one or a plurality of first limiting ribs 321 arranged at intervals along the third direction. Figures 1-6 As shown, the first limiting rib 321 is extended in the left-right direction, thereby effectively increasing the contact area between the first limiting rib 321 and the first locking portion 21 .

[0049] For example, the number of the first limiting rib 321 may be one; for another example, the number of the first limiting rib 321 may be multiple and spaced apart along the left-right direction. For example, the number of the first limiting rib 321 may be two, three, four, five, six or more spaced apart along the left-right direction. Figure 3-Figure 5 As shown, the number of the first limiting rib 321 is one. Setting the number of the first limiting rib 321 to one can effectively simplify the structure of the limiting structure 32. In a specific example, as shown in FIG. Figure 6 As shown, the number of the first limiting ribs 321 is two arranged at intervals along the left and right directions. Setting the number of the first limiting ribs 321 to two arranged at intervals along the left and right directions can ensure that the first limiting ribs 321 are subjected to uniform and reliable force when abutting against the first locking portion 21.

[0050] In this embodiment, by setting the first limiting rib 321 to extend along the third direction, the contact area of ​​the first limiting rib 321 when abutting against the first locking portion 21 can be effectively increased, thereby effectively avoiding the phenomenon of stress concentration, and further effectively protecting the first limiting rib 321 and the first locking portion 21; by setting the number of the first limiting rib 321 to one, the structure of the limiting structure 32 can be effectively simplified and the cost can be reduced; by setting the number of the first limiting rib 321 to multiple, the uniformity of the force applied to the first limiting rib 321 when abutting against the first locking portion 21 can be effectively improved, thereby effectively improving the stability of the force applied to the first limiting rib 321.

[0051] In one embodiment of the present invention, Figure 3-Figure 6 As shown, the limiting structure 32 also includes: a second limiting rib 322, the second limiting rib 322 and the first limiting rib 321 are respectively located on both sides of the lock slot 210 in the second direction, and in the second direction, the first locking portion 21 is located between the first limiting rib 321 and the second limiting rib 322.

[0052] For example, the first limiting rib 321 is located on the upper side of the locking slot 210, and the second limiting rib 322 is located on the lower side of the locking slot 210. That is, in the up and down directions, the first locking portion 21 is located between the first limiting rib 321 and the second limiting rib 322. In some specific examples, such as Figure 3-Figure 6As shown, the first limiting rib 321 is located on the upper side of the lock slot 210, and the second limiting rib 322 is located on the lower side of the lock slot 210. Furthermore, the second limiting rib 322 is extended along the left and right directions, and the second limiting rib 322 is one or multiple ones arranged at intervals along the left and right directions.

[0053] In this embodiment, a second limiting rib 322 is provided in the limiting structure 32. The second limiting rib 322 and the first limiting rib 321 are respectively located on both sides of the lock slot 210 in the second direction. In the second direction, the first locking portion 21 is located between the first limiting rib 321 and the second limiting rib 322, which can effectively limit the movement of the first locking portion 21 relative to the locking block 311 in the second direction, thereby further improving the reliability of the limiting structure 32. In addition, the second limiting rib 322 can effectively improve the strength and rigidity of the limiting structure 32, thereby effectively improving the service life of the limiting structure 32.

[0054] In one embodiment of the present invention, Figure 3-Figure 6 As shown, the limiting structure 32 also includes: a limiting plate 323, which is connected to the locking block 311, and the limiting plate 323 is located on the side of the lock slot 210 away from the lock body 10 in the first direction, and is opposite to the opening of the lock slot 210. In the third direction, the width of the limiting plate 323 is greater than the width of the opening of the lock slot 210, and the first limiting rib 321 is formed on one side edge of the limiting plate 323 in the second direction.

[0055] For example Figure 3-Figure 6 As shown, the limiting plate 323 can be a rectangular plate extending in the up-down direction. The limiting plate 323 is located in front of the locking block 311. The rear side of the limiting plate 323 is fixedly connected to the front end of the locking block 311, and the limiting plate 323 is directly opposite to the opening of the locking slot 210 in the front-to-back direction. Furthermore, the limiting plate 323 and the locking block 311 can be made by an integrated molding process. For example, the first limiting rib 321 is formed on the upper edge of the limiting plate 323. In some specific examples, for example Figure 3-Figure 6 As shown, the first limiting rib 321 is formed on the upper edge of the limiting plate 323 .

[0056] In this embodiment, a limiting plate 323 is provided in the limiting structure 32, and the limiting plate 323 is connected to the lock block 311. The limiting plate 323 is located on the side of the lock slot 210 that is away from the lock body 10 in the first direction and is opposite to the opening of the lock slot 210. In the third direction, the width of the limiting plate 323 is greater than the width of the opening of the lock slot 210. The first limiting rib 321 is formed on one side edge of the limiting plate 323 in the second direction, which can effectively limit the movement distance of the first locking portion 21 relative to the lock block 311 in the first direction, thereby preventing the first locking portion 21 from moving too far relative to the lock block 311 in the first direction, thereby effectively ensuring the reliability of the automatic opening and closing function of the dishwasher door.

[0057] In one embodiment of the present invention, Figure 3 As shown, one side edge of the limiting plate 323 in the second direction is bent along the first direction toward the locking block 311 to form a first limiting rib 321. In a specific example, as shown in FIG. Figure 3 As shown, the upper edge of the limiting plate 323 is bent along the front-to-back direction toward the locking block 311 to form a first limiting rib 321 .

[0058] This embodiment forms a first limiting rib 321 by bending one side edge of the limiting plate 323 in the second direction along the first direction toward the locking block 311, which can effectively simplify the structural construction of the limiting structure 32 and avoid setting the first limiting rib 321 separately, thereby effectively reducing the number of components in the limiting structure 32. In addition, it can also effectively simplify the manufacturing process of the first limiting rib 321, thereby effectively reducing the difficulty of manufacturing the first limiting rib 321.

[0059] In one embodiment of the present invention, Figure 3-Figure 6 As shown, the limiting plate 323 is connected to the locking block 311 through a first limiting rib 321, and / or the limiting structure 32 also includes a connecting rib 324. In a first direction, one end of the connecting rib 324 is connected to the locking block 311 and the other end passes through the opening of the lock slot 210 and is connected to the limiting plate 323. In a second direction, the connecting rib 324 extends from one end of the limiting plate 323 to the other end.

[0060] In a specific example, Figure 4 As shown, the limiting plate 323 is connected to the locking block 311 through the first limiting rib 321. The first limiting rib 321 is arranged on the upper side of the locking block 311 and the first limiting rib 321 is fixedly connected to the locking block 311. The front end of the first limiting rib 321 is fixedly connected to the upper end of the limiting plate 323. Thus, the limiting plate 323 can be connected to the locking block 311 through the first limiting rib 321.

[0061] In some specific examples, such as Figure 3 、 Figure 5 and Figure 6 As shown, a connecting rib 324 is provided in the limiting structure 32, and the connecting rib 324 extends in the front-to-back direction. The rear end of the connecting rib 324 is fixedly connected to the locking block 311, and the front end of the connecting rib 324 passes through the opening of the locking groove 210 and is fixedly connected to the rear side surface of the limiting plate 323. Furthermore, the connecting rib 324, the limiting plate 323 and the locking block 311 can be made by an integrated molding process.

[0062] In this embodiment, the limit plate 323 is connected to the locking block 311 through the first limit rib 321, and / or the limit structure 32 also includes a connecting rib 324. In the first direction, one end of the connecting rib 324 is connected to the locking block 311 and the other end passes through the opening of the locking groove 210 and is connected to the limit plate 323. In the second direction, the connecting rib 324 extends from one end of the limit plate 323 to the other end, which can effectively improve the structural strength of the connection between the first limit rib 321 or the limit plate 323 and the locking block 311, so that the first limit rib 321 or the limit plate 323 can be firmly fixed on the locking block 311, thereby ensuring the stability of the locking block 311 in the locking groove 210, thereby effectively ensuring the stability of the limit structure 32.

[0063] In one embodiment of the present invention, Figure 1 and Figure 2 As shown, the end of the lock rod 20 facing away from the lock body 10 is provided with two claws 211, and the two claws 211 are arranged in a third direction to cooperate to define a lock slot 210. The third direction intersects with both the second direction and the first direction. In a specific example, as shown in FIG. Figure 1 and Figure 2 As shown, two claws 211 are provided at the front end of the first locking portion 21 of the locking rod 20 . The two claws 211 are spaced apart in the left-right direction, and a locking groove 210 is formed between the two claws 211 .

[0064] In this embodiment, two claws 211 are provided at the end of the lock rod 20 facing away from the lock body 10. The two claws 211 are arranged at intervals in the third direction to cooperate in defining a lock slot 210. The third direction intersects with both the second direction and the first direction. This not only effectively prevents the lock block 311 from escaping from the lock slot 210 along the third direction, but also effectively simplifies the structural structure of the lock rod 20, thereby avoiding the provision of additional components and effectively reducing costs.

[0065] In one embodiment of the present invention, Figure 1 and Figure 2 As shown, the ends of the two claws 211 facing away from the lock body 10 extend toward each other and cooperate to define the opening of the lock slot 210. In a specific example, as shown in FIG. Figure 2 As shown, the front end of the left clamping claw 211 extends rightward, and the front end of the right clamping claw 211 extends leftward. The opening of the locking slot 210 is located between the front ends of the left clamping claw 211 and the right clamping claw 211.

[0066] In this embodiment, the ends of the two claws 211 facing away from the lock body 10 are arranged to extend toward each other, and the opening of the lock slot 210 is defined in cooperation with each other. This allows the claws 211 to better clamp the lock block 311, thereby preventing the lock block 311 from accidentally falling off from the lock slot 210 due to vibration generated during the opening and closing process of the dishwasher door, thereby effectively strengthening the locking effect of the claws 211 on the lock block 311.

[0067] In one embodiment of the present invention, Figure 1 and Figure 2 As shown, along the first direction, the width of the locking block 311 in the third direction first gradually increases and then gradually decreases, and the third direction intersects with both the second direction and the first direction.

[0068] In a specific example, Figure 2 As shown, the locking block 311 includes a first portion 3111 and a second portion 3112. The first portion 3111 is disposed in front of the second portion 3112. Along the front-to-back direction, the width of the first portion 3111 gradually increases in the left-to-right direction. Along the front-to-back direction, the width of the second portion 3112 gradually decreases in the left-to-right direction.

[0069] Furthermore, the two claws 211 can drive the lock catch 30 to move by abutting against the first portion 3111. Furthermore, the two claws 211 can move relative to each other in the left-right direction. In other words, the two claws 211 can deform in the left-right direction, thereby causing the locking block 311 to be located within or disengaged from the locking slot 210. When the locking block 311 is located within the locking slot 210, the dishwasher door can be automatically opened or closed. When the locking block 311 is disengaged from the locking slot 210, the dishwasher door can be fully opened to load or unload dishes.

[0070] In this embodiment, the width dimension of the locking block 311 in the third direction is set to gradually increase and then gradually decrease along the first direction. The third direction intersects with the second direction and the first direction. This not only increases the contact area between the claw 211 and the locking block 311, thereby effectively increasing the friction between the claw 211 and the locking block 311, but also enables the locking block 311 to play a guiding role, thereby facilitating the locking block 311 to move into or out of the locking slot 210, thereby effectively improving the convenience of operation.

[0071] A dishwasher according to an embodiment of the second aspect of the present invention includes: a dishwasher body, a door body, and the door locking device 100 according to the embodiment of the first aspect of the present invention.

[0072] The dishwasher body defines a washing chamber, one side of which is open, and the door body is connected to the dishwasher body for opening and closing the opening of the washing chamber; one of the lock body 10 and the lock buckle 30 is fixed to the dishwasher body and the other is fixed to the door body, and the door lock device 100 has an unlocked state and a locked state. In the locked state, the lock block 311 is engaged in the lock groove 210, and in the unlocked state, the lock block 311 is separated from the lock groove 210 from the opening of the lock groove 210 along a first direction.

[0073] For example, the lock body 10 is fixed to the dishwasher body and the lock catch 30 is fixed to the door body; for another example, the lock body 10 is fixed to the door body and the lock catch 30 is fixed to the dishwasher body. In a specific example, the lock body 10 is fixed to the dishwasher body and the lock catch 30 is fixed to the door body. Figure 3-Figure 6 As shown, the lock catch 30 is also provided with a connecting plate 33 and a fixed end 34. The connecting plate 33 is fixedly connected to the lower side of the lock block 311, and the fixed end 34 is fixedly connected to the lower side of the connecting plate 33. A mounting groove is provided on the door body, and the fixed end 34 can be installed in the mounting groove. A screw hole 340 is provided on the fixed end 34, and the lock catch 30 can be fixed to the door body through the screw hole 340.

[0074] When the door lock device 100 is locked, the lock body 10 drives the lock rod 20 to move, which in turn drives the door body to rotate via the lock catch 30, thereby automatically opening or closing the door body. In one specific example, the door body rotates at an angle of greater than or equal to 6° and less than or equal to 8°. For example, the door body can rotate at angles of 6°, 6.5°, 7°, 7.5°, and 8°. When the door lock device 100 is unlocked, the lock block 311 disengages from the opening of the lock slot 210 in the front-to-back direction, thereby fully opening the door body to insert or remove tableware.

[0075] According to the dishwasher of the embodiment of the present invention, by providing the door lock device 100 of the first embodiment described above, it is possible to effectively prevent the lock block 311 from disengaging from the lock slot 210 along the second direction during the door opening and closing process, thereby effectively improving the reliability of the door lock device 100 and further effectively improving the user experience.
